1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an in-text citation?
Back
An in-text citation is a reference within the text of a paper that indicates the source of information or ideas, typically including the author's last name and the page number.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the purpose of a signal phrase in an in-text citation?
Back
A signal phrase introduces a quote or paraphrase and often includes the author's name, helping to attribute the information to the correct source.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What information is typically included in a parenthetical citation?
Back
A parenthetical citation usually includes the author's last name and the page number from which the information was taken, formatted in parentheses.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
True or False: An in-text citation must always include a page number.
Back
True, when citing a specific passage or idea from a source.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the correct format for an in-text citation when quoting a source?
Back
The correct format includes the quote followed by the author's last name and page number in parentheses, e.g., "Quote" (Author Page).
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is NOT required for an in-text citation?
Back
The link to the source's website is not required for an in-text citation.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you format a citation for a source with multiple authors?
Back
For two authors, include both last names in the citation, e.g., (Smith and Jones 45). For three or more authors, use the first author's last name followed by 'et al.', e.g., (Smith et al. 45).
